Output 7bf3dde89aa5b13ad0d1ab410c588cf3516d9484b015ee34dfab6d4e40521446:0

value
2762483006
script pubkey
OP_0 OP_PUSHBYTES_20 77af0e7072b0201217f57d52992ecb00350ded9c
address
tb1qw7hsuurjkqspy9l404ffjtktqq6smmvu3ch9ws
transaction
7bf3dde89aa5b13ad0d1ab410c588cf3516d9484b015ee34dfab6d4e40521446
confirmations
107344
spent
true